2002-02-02 Marcus Brinkmann <marcus@g10code.de> This patch has gotten a bit large... mmh. The main thing that happens here is that error values are now not determined in the operation function after gpgme_wait completed, but in the status handler when EOF is received. It should always be the case that either an error is flagged or EOF is received, so that after a gpgme_wait you should never have the situation that no error is flagged and EOF is not received. One problem is that the engine status handlers don't have access to the context, a horrible kludge works around this for now. All errors that happen during a pending operation should be catched and reported in ctx->error, including out-of-core and cancellation. This rounds up neatly a couple of loose ends, and makes it possible to pass up any errors in the communication with the backend as well. /**
* gpgme_op_export:
* @c: the context
* @recp: a list of recipients or NULL
* @keydata: Returns the keys
*
* This function can be used to extract public keys from the GnuPG key
* database either in armored (by using gpgme_set_armor()) or in plain
* binary form. The function expects a list of user IDs in @recp for
* whom the public keys are to be exported.
2000-12-18 20:54:43 +00:00
*
* Return value: 0 for success or an error code
**/
